Cape Town - Barcelona have taken the first step in the transfer battle with Manchester United over the signing of Thomas Vermaelen.

Barcelona have made a bid to sign the player according to SkySports.
After failing to secure a spot as first choice centre back at Arsenal, the former club captain is now looking to leave the Emirates with both Barcelona and Manchester United eager to secure a deal for the experienced Belgian defender.
One of the most protracted transfer stories of this window, it now seems that Vermaelen's future will be quickly sorted out.
Barcelona have made a £10 million bid for Vermaelen, who they want to replace the retired Carles Puyol in the 2014/15 squad as the Catalan giants look to wrestle back the La Liga title from Atletico Madrid.
There has been no counter movement from the United camp according to reports.
Vermaelen has spent five seasons with Arsenal but has been plagued by various injuries throughout his career.
